Kitchen Sink Replacement in Denver, CO
Kitchen sink replacement services involve removing an existing sink and installing a new one to improve functionality and appearance in the kitchen. This project covers a variety of sink types, including stainless steel, porcelain, composite, and undermount models, as well as different configurations such as single or double bowl setups. Property owners often seek this service when upgrading their kitchen, addressing leaks, or replacing a damaged or outdated sink to enhance both the look and performance of the space.
Before requesting a sink replacement, homeowners typically want to understand the scope of the work, including whether plumbing adjustments or countertop modifications are necessary. It's also important to consider the compatibility of the new sink with existing fixtures and the overall kitchen layout. Clarifying these details can help ensure the installation process proceeds smoothly and meets the specific needs of the property.

Kitchen Sink Replacement Questions
When should a kitchen sink be replaced? Replacement is recommended when the sink is cracked, heavily stained, or has persistent leaks that cannot be repaired.
What types of kitchen sinks are available for replacement? Options include stainless steel, porcelain, composite granite, and undermount or drop-in styles to suit different preferences.
How can I tell if my current sink needs an upgrade? Signs include frequent clogs, corrosion, damage to the basin, or outdated design that no longer fits the kitchen style.
What should property owners consider before replacing a kitchen sink? Consider the size, material, installation type, and compatibility with existing plumbing to ensure proper fit and function.
